On My Own Time<br />

<strong>Syracuse</strong> University has a program that it runs every year called “On My Own Time” where faculty, students<br />

and staff submit their original artwork and are judged by all the visitors to the exhibit. The winners are put<br />

on display for a month at the downtown Everson Museum. We are pleased to show <strong>of</strong>f the entries from <strong>Earth</strong><br />

<strong>Sciences</strong> that were on display.<br />

Alina Walcek’s oil pastel, titled Henry Lawson,<br />

drawing was one <strong>of</strong> the winners and was on display.<br />

Scott Samson: Photography and geology go hand<br />

in hand, and Pr<strong>of</strong>essor Scott Samson’s passion for<br />

photography has landed this photo from Tasmania on<br />

the cover <strong>of</strong> this year’s EAR 101 textbook.
